Unclean is a term that refers to something that is dirty, filthy, or contaminated. There are many synonyms that can be used to describe things that are unclean. Some of the most common synonyms include dirty, contaminated, soiled, fouled, filthy, and impure. Other synonyms include tarnished, stained, defiled, polluted, unhygienic, unsanitary, and grimy. When trying to describe something that is unclean, it's important to choose a word that accurately captures its level of dirt or contamination. Using a variety of different synonyms can also help to add depth and nuance to your writing, making your descriptions more vivid and engaging.

What are the opposite words for un clean?

The word "unclean" refers to something that is dirty, unsanitary, or contaminated. The opposite of unclean is "clean," which means free of dirt, stains, or impurities. Other antonyms for unclean include "pure," "hygienic," "sanitized," and "sterile." These words convey a sense of cleanliness and orderliness, and are often used to describe spaces, surfaces, and objects that are meant to be free of dirt and grime. In contrast, unclean environments can be detrimental to health and wellbeing, and it is therefore important to maintain cleanliness in our homes, workplaces, and communities.
